

The year is 1990. It’s been two years since the mysterious disappearance of Edward Crow and the abrupt closure of his theme park, Crow Country. But your arrival has broken the silence, Mara Forest. If you want answers, you’ll have to venture deep into the darkness of Crow Country to find them…

The lowest price on record is $5.99, set in July 2026. It has been discounted 23 times in the 2 years tracked here, typically at 40 percent off, with about 5 weeks between sales. Today it is at full price. The last sale was about 4 weeks ago, and on this game's rhythm the next one tends to arrive within 5 weeks. The math puts its BANGER price at $9.15, and history has reached that level once. Patience has paid on this one before.
On value it sits in the top 13 percent of its genre. Among the games that feel like it, The Mermaid Mask ($19.99, scores 80) beats it on value, while it beats Haunt the House: Terrortown ($4.99, scores 66).
About 47 percent of players see it through to the end, which is high. People who start this one tend to stay.
